Material and Construction: 4 15 Inch Subwoofer Box

The material used for a subwoofer box plays a significant role in its performance and durability. Here are the common materials used for subwoofer boxes:

Medium-Density Fiberboard (MDF)

MDF is a popular choice for subwoofer boxes due to its affordability, ease of workability, and decent sound quality. It is made from wood fibers that are glued together under high pressure and temperature, resulting in a dense and rigid material.

  • Advantages: Affordable, easy to cut and shape, provides good sound quality.
  • Disadvantages: Not as strong as plywood or fiberglass, can absorb moisture and warp if not sealed properly.

Plywood

Plywood is a strong and durable material made from thin layers of wood that are glued together with the grain running in alternating directions. This gives plywood excellent strength and rigidity, making it ideal for subwoofer boxes that require high power handling.

  • Advantages: Strong, durable, can withstand high power handling.
  • Disadvantages: More expensive than MDF, more difficult to cut and shape.

Fiberglass

Fiberglass is a lightweight and strong material made from glass fibers that are bonded together with resin. It is often used for high-end subwoofer boxes due to its exceptional strength and rigidity, which allows for thinner walls and more precise sound reproduction.

  • Advantages: Lightweight, strong, rigid, allows for thinner walls.
  • Disadvantages: Expensive, requires specialized tools and skills to work with.

Construction

Constructing a subwoofer box involves cutting the material to the desired dimensions, assembling the pieces, and sealing the joints to prevent air leaks. Here are the general steps:

  1. Cutting: Use a saw to cut the material to the dimensions specified in the box design. Make sure the cuts are precise and clean.
  2. Assembling: Apply wood glue to the edges of the pieces and clamp them together. Use screws or nails to secure the pieces permanently.
  3. Sealing: Apply a sealant, such as silicone caulk, to all the joints to prevent air leaks. Make sure the sealant is applied evenly and thoroughly.

Incorporating a port into a subwoofer box offers numerous advantages, including enhancing the overall efficiency of the subwoofer system. By allowing air to move freely in and out of the enclosure, ports help reduce air pressure buildup, resulting in improved sound quality and increased bass response. Additionally, ports can be tuned to specific frequencies, enabling the subwoofer to produce deeper and more accurate bass notes.

Types of Ports

There are several types of ports used in subwoofer boxes, each with its own characteristics and benefits. Round ports are commonly used due to their ease of construction and cost-effectiveness. Square ports provide a larger surface area, resulting in lower air velocity and reduced port noise. Flared ports feature a gradually expanding shape, which helps minimize turbulence and further reduce port noise.

Designing and Building a Port for a 15-Inch Subwoofer Box

To design and build a port for a 15-inch subwoofer box, consider the following steps:

  • Determine the desired port tuning frequency. This will depend on the specific subwoofer being used and the desired bass response.
  • Calculate the port length and diameter based on the tuning frequency and the volume of the enclosure. Online calculators or software can assist with these calculations.
  • Cut the port to the calculated length and diameter. Ensure the port is smooth and free of any obstructions.
  • Mount the port to the subwoofer box, ensuring a tight and airtight seal.
